The Child Protection Association and FARE continue their campaign
The #SCHUTZschirmfürKINDER campaign, launched in March 2023 by the Child Protection Association and umbrella specialist FARE – Guenther Fassbender GmbH, will continue in 2026, entering its fourth year next March. To date, the campaign has raised almost € 40,000 in donations, helping the Child Protection Association to campaign nationwide for the protection and rights of children and young people. “This is a huge success. The campaign continues to be very well received by customers, so we would like to increase the donations even further,” said Tobias Müller, Head of Marketing at FARE.

Companies can easily become part of the campaign through retailers. Any company that orders at least 96 printed FARE umbrellas through a promotional product distributor and donates at least €100 can participate. Larger donations are possible and, of course, very welcome, as every euro donated goes directly to the Child Protection Association fund without any commission and is fully tax-deductible. At their own expense, FARE then attaches the campaign sticker to the hang tags of all umbrellas ordered and, on request, also prints the campaign logo on the closure straps.
